NBCC gains on emerging highest bidder for taking over public sector firms

Date: 01-08-2018

NBCC (India) is currently trading at Rs. 71.00, up by 0.40 points or 0.57% from its previous closing of Rs. 70.60 on the BSE.

The scrip opened at Rs. 71.00 and has touched a high and low of Rs. 71.75 and Rs. 70.30 respectively. So far 198890 shares were traded on the counter.

The BSE group 'A' stock of face value Rs. 1 has touched a 52 week high of Rs. 145.88 on 08-Nov-2017 and a 52 week low of Rs. 60.80 on 18-Jul-2018.

Last one week high and low of the scrip stood at Rs. 72.35 and Rs. 66.60 respectively. The current market cap of the company is Rs. 12735.00 crore.

The promoters holding in the company stood at 73.69%, while Institutions and Non-Institutions held 14.79% and 11.52% respectively.

NBCC has emerged as the highest bidder for taking over public sector firms HSCC and Engineering Projects (EPI). The total investment from NBCC towards these acquisitions could be to the tune of about Rs 400 crore. The two acquisitions are estimated to add Rs 14,500 crore to the company’s outstanding order book of Rs 80,000 crore.

NBCC (India) is one of the few public sector companies engaged in the business of project management consultancy services for civil construction projects (PMC), civil infrastructure for power sector and real estate development.
